What are the ways in which you can protect animals from extinction?

Protecting animals from extinction requires collective conservation efforts involving individuals, communities, governments, and organizations.

Here are several ways to contribute to animal protection and conservation:

1. Educate Yourself:

- Learn about endangered species, their habitats, and the threats they face. Understanding the issues is essential for effective action.

2. Support Conservation Organizations:

- Donate to or support reputable wildlife conservation organizations that work on conservation projects, habitat protection, and species recovery programs.

3. Reduce Consumption:

- Aim to consume responsibly. Reducing or eliminating the use of products that contribute to habitat destruction or overexploitation of resources can help protect animal habitats.

4. Responsible Tourism:

- Choose eco-tourism options that prioritize wildlife conservation and responsible travel practices when visiting natural habitats. Avoid interactions that may disturb animals or disrupt ecosystems.

5. Advocate for Conservation Policies:

- Support policies that protect wildlife and habitats. Contact elected officials and express your concerns about conservation issues and the need for strong regulations.

6. Adopt or Foster:

- Consider adopting or fostering animals from shelters or rescue organizations. This helps reduce the demand for breeding animals in captivity and supports animal welfare efforts.

7. Report Illegal Activities:

- Report any suspected cases of illegal hunting, poaching, or animal cruelty to appropriate authorities. Illegal activities are a major threat to endangered species.

8. Responsible Wildlife Watching:

- If observing wildlife, do so from a respectful distance, avoid disturbing their habitats, and follow any regulations in place for wildlife protection.

9. Reduce Plastic Pollution:

- Reduce your use of single-use plastics, as they can harm marine life and threaten wildlife habitats.

10. Choose Sustainable Food Options:

- Opt for sustainably sourced food products and support local farmers and producers who prioritize animal welfare and conservation practices.

11. Promote Conservation Efforts Online:

- Share conservation-related posts and information on social media platforms to raise awareness and inspire others to take action.

12. Join Conservation Groups:

- Become a member of local, national, or international conservation organizations to strengthen their efforts and impact.

13. Responsible Gardening and Landscaping:

- Create wildlife-friendly gardens and landscapes by planting native plants and providing sources of water and shelter for local species.

14. Support Reforestation Efforts:

- Plant trees and support reforestation projects to help restore animal habitats.

15. Respect Biodiversity:

- Understand the importance of biodiversity and promote the conservation of ecosystems, as they support various animal species and ecological functions.

By taking these steps collectively, individuals can make a significant impact in protecting animals from extinction and preserving the Earth's biodiversity for future generations.
